What is the Bingo License Application?
The Bingo License Application serves as a formal request to obtain permission for conducting bingo games in the United States. This form details essential information about the applicant organization, including its purpose and the specifics of the game plan. Understanding its structure is vital, as it outlines the necessary information required for submission, ensuring that applicants adhere to local regulations.
In addition to identifying the applicant, the form includes sections for notarization, solidifying the authenticity of the details provided. Notarization plays a crucial role in safeguarding the integrity of the application process.
Why You Need a Bingo License Application
Obtaining a bingo license application is a legal requirement in many states before conducting bingo games. These regulations help maintain a standard of public trust and accountability. Without a government-issued bingo license, organizers may face severe consequences, including fines or operational bans.
The process of applying for a bingo license ensures that organizations comply with state laws, which vary widely. This compliance is critical for organizations looking to build credibility within the community.
Who Should Apply for the Bingo License Application?
The bingo license application is intended for a diverse audience, including non-profit organizations, schools, and civic groups organizing bingo games. Applicants may vary based on the different roles involved, primarily the applicant and the notary.
To be eligible to apply, individuals or organizations must meet specific criteria set forth by their state, ensuring compliance with local regulations and standards.
Understanding the Bingo License Application Requirements
To successfully complete the bingo license application, applicants need to gather a detailed list of information, including:
-
Applicant’s name
-
Address of the organization
-
Locations where games will be conducted
In addition to these details, submission also requires specific supporting documents, which may include proof of organizational status and prior community engagement. The application must be notarized to validate the associated information, although notarization requirements can vary by state.

What are the eligibility requirements for the Bingo License Application?
To apply for a Bingo License, your organization must be a legally recognized entity, typically a non-profit, in the state where you plan to hold bingo games. Ensure that your activities comply with local gambling laws.
Is there a deadline for submitting the Bingo License Application?
Deadlines for submission may vary depending on state regulations. It is advisable to check local laws and allow ample time for processing before planning your bingo events.
What methods are available for submitting the Bingo License Application?
You can submit the Bingo License Application either by mail or electronically, depending on state guidelines. Many states accept online forms for efficiency; ensure to check local procedures.
What supporting documents are required with the application?
Commonly required documents may include proof of non-profit status, a detailed game plan, and identification for the applicant and notary. Always verify with your local regulations for specific requirements.
What are common mistakes to avoid when filling out the Bingo License Application?
Ensure all fields are filled accurately, especially your organization’s name, address, and signatures. Double-check for typos and ensure notarization is completed where required, as incomplete forms can lead to delays.
What is the typical processing time for the Bingo License Application?
Processing times can vary significantly based on the state and workload of the licensing authority. Expect anywhere from a few days to several weeks, so plan accordingly for your bingo events.
Is notarization required for the Bingo License Application?
Yes, notarization is required for this application to ensure authenticity and verification of the signatures provided. Make sure to arrange for a notary before submission.
